Transaction 74a34b6752aca0b21598a6479d534a9e98b39a59d548d8ee425bbbe316997047
1 Input
1 Output
-
74a34b6752aca0b21598a6479d534a9e98b39a59d548d8ee425bbbe316997047:0
- value
- 31550075
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0b43650cd066037892de73a3df5f74af8436089
- address
- bc1quz6rv5xdqesr0zfduuarma0hftuyxcyf9kmhyp